Transaction 50c64076738001acf962af3f1850e6af9369e9ed62612af837535e27f925bde1
1 Input
1 Output
-
50c64076738001acf962af3f1850e6af9369e9ed62612af837535e27f925bde1:0
- value
- 23247
- script pubkey
- OP_0 OP_PUSHBYTES_20 a098293412516b5380e24d25a3ebdd389ac97e6e
- address
- bc1q5zvzjdqj29448q8zf5j6867a8zdvjlnwaj4mrt